Transaction dbfad59f61f13de53b85fc7898abe67f5ed896df45105ba9ae4c761d53235228
1 Input
1 Output
-
dbfad59f61f13de53b85fc7898abe67f5ed896df45105ba9ae4c761d53235228:0
- value
- 614669
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 69309120464010e1f426c370bf48b9d647af88d1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AbC8dWZGuPwTRP31Ut4rw4ZbtjkaWv7Lw